Grape Festival in Meran
The Grape Festival in Meran, which takes place every year on the third weekend in October, has been held since 1886. Therefore, it is the oldest and at the same time one of the most popular harvest festivals of the region, attracting numerous visitors every year, guests and locals alike.
Colourful market stalls with local products, typical autumn dishes and wines as well as alpine music are on the programme of the Grape Festival weekend this year. On both days, South Tyrolean music bands will play on the Kurhaus terrace; on Saturday evening, the brass ensemble "Black Dyke Band" will give a concert in the Kurhaus, and on Sunday, local choirs will perform in various places in the city. In addition, the South Tyrolean Herb Day will take place on Saturday on the Thermenplatz.
The popular parade on Sunday with gorgeously decorated floats, bands, dance groups, traditional costume guilds and much more is usually the highlight of the event. It is not yet planned for this year's edition, but will probably take place again in 2022!
